Has anyone else had trouble with a Farm Fans control board ?  Our old faithful burner with the tubes on the control board would not light. After doing everything I knew to do or had parts for I called a service guy.  He "gutted" (the terminology on the bill) the burner and installed a new board # 056-1670-1 with 3 relays on it. It lasted less a day. He installed a new one that lasted about the same.  It failed and I think he installed a third (I'm a little fuzzy here because by then the days were running together.)  Anyway, it was either the second or third time I lost my patience and called someone else.  They replaced the board with another and it finished the season.  He commented if this didn't fix it he'd try having the fan balanced.

The first time I just pitched the old parts.  This last one I decided to look into it a little more.  It appears the problem is a broken relay socket.  It has a socket like and old vacuum tube.  at least 3 of the legs going into the circuit board are broken.

So, has the first dealer gotten a bad batch of boards? Or is there enough vibration to shake this apart? or any other ideas?
